On Friday I took part in a robotics competition in Tamsalu. It was about solving mazes and we had to do all our work there. We had three hours and every hour we had a run that was important for the prizes. In my first run I did quite well and took the lead. Unfortunately, I had some consistency problems at the spot where my first run ended. So after the second run, where I didn’t make any improvement even though my robot was much better, I solved the consistency problems at that spot. The whole last hour my robot was perfect and also set the record among all runs during the test runs. But in my third important run at the very end, the robot failed at exactly the same point where my first run had failed for the first time in this whole last hour. So overall, even though I set the record, the run that was important for the points was the one I did after a third of the time.
